The Special Adviser to the Governor and Managing Director, Ogun State Property and Investment Cooperation( OPIC) Arc. Abiodun Fari- Arole has said that the newly constructed Kings Court Estate would be duplicated into semi detached apartments to accommodate low income earners in the State.
Fari- Arole said this while speaking with OGIS correspondent after the commissioning of the Estate by President of Nigeria, Muhammadu Buhari in Abeokuta.
The Arc. noted that the newly built Estate was one of the landmark projects by the present administration of Prince Dapo Abiodun, saying it was a worthwhile dividend of democracy to the people of the State.
Fari- Arole added that the Estate would open up the axis and give room for more economic growth and development for the people living around the area and Ogun State at large, urging them to cooperate and support the Governor, in order to enjoy more of such dividends.
While presenting keys to some of beneficiaries, the Director of Marketing and Business Development Mr. Dehinde Boye urged them to live in peace and harmony with one another and ensure proper upkeep of the Estate to maintain its standard.
Speaking on behalf of the beneficiaries, Project Coordinator , Peace Initiative Network, Dr. Femi Shodipo said the process of eligibility was highly transparent, commendable and devoid of nepotism, appealing to the State Government to do more of such projects.
